A FRENCH ORMOLU-MOUNTED AMARANTH, TULIPWOOD, AMBONYA, AND FRUITWOD VITRINE CABINET
THE MOUNTS BY HENRI PICARD, PARIS, LATE 19TH CENTURY
The galleried top above two glazed doors opening to three adjustable shelves, the front with plaques of doves, on tapering feet, the mounts stamped to the reverse 'HPR'
72 ¾ in. (185 cm.) high; 35 ¼ in. (89.5 cm.) wide; 15 ½ in. (39.5 cm.) deep
